MINISTRY OF FOOD THIS WEEK'S FOOD FACTS The Scientific Adviser to the Ministry of Food sends you this message on how to keep well in the winter. "I think you all know a little about protective foods by now. They're the foods that build you up and keep you merry and bright whatever infections may be about. this winter, so I advise you all to eat plenty of green vegetables (especially watercress), carrots, potatoes, and salads. Make sure of these protective foods and then you can eat what you like—and you should keep fighting fit.
